BCCI should take positive actions to recognise: President CABI

Thu, 10/25/2018 - 10:07 -- geeta.nair

Cricket Association for the Blind in India (CABI) president GK Mahantesh on Wednesday said BCCI should recognise the federation and provide them with proper infrastructure and financial aid. “We have written to the BCCI several times and their response has been very positive till now. However, actions should follow the response. We need positive actions from the custodians of cricket in India,” Mahantesh told PTI.

Goa to host T20 tri-series for visually impaired.

Mon, 10/08/2018 - 12:56 -- geeta.nair

Porvorim: For the first time, Goa will host international matches for visually impaired cricketers at the GCA Academy ground, Porvorim, it was announced at a press conference at the Goa Cricket Association (GCA) headquarters on Sunday.

We want people to look up to us with pride, not sympathy, says CABI secy

Tue, 09/18/2018 - 11:22 -- geeta.nair

People look up to us in sympathy, but we want them to look up to us with pride, says secretary of Cricket Association for the Blind in India (CABI) and cricket player Sonu Golkar.

For the first time, the city cricket lovers will witness an International tournament for the blind.

The international tournament will be played in Bhopal on October 17 that will be a great experience for the game lovers.

The tournament is organised by Cricket Association for the Blind in India (CABI). The back-to-back series of cricket will be held in different cities of the country.

Five Bears named by ECB in Visually Impaired tour of India

Wed, 08/29/2018 - 11:38 -- geeta.nair

ECB have today announced five Warwickshire cricketers in a 16-man Visually Impaired (VI) squad for their upcoming tour of India.

Warwickshire's Justin Hollingsworth, Luke Sugg, Nathan Foy, Mo Khatri and Mark Turnham are part of the squad that will take on World Champions India in three IT20s before competing in a Tri-Series against India and Sri Lanka.
